Output 15856e242f338ed3ccc1dace9f340d89b81a49ce974a9756f9ae69d02e979d61:1

value
75520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ed063953cafaaa20a4d0508df8e9a52e15365f OP_EQUAL
address
33sXQhC9NEPsiVcmYBtk9WyrkbsDugJawi
transaction
15856e242f338ed3ccc1dace9f340d89b81a49ce974a9756f9ae69d02e979d61